MVC和三层架构区别和联系详解

一、MVC M:(Model)模型:应用程序的核心功能,管理这个模块中用的数据和值; V(View )视图:视图提供模型的展示,管理模型如何显示给用户,它是应用程序的外观; C(Controller)控制器: 对用户的输入做出反...

C#三层架构和MVC的区别详解

首先,MVC和三层架构,是不一样的。 三层架构中,DAL(数据访问层)、BLL(业务逻辑层)、WEB层各司其职,意在职责分离。 MVC是 Model-View-Controller,严格说这三个加起来以后才是三层架构中的WEB层,也...

maven私服从中央仓库下载不下来drools的相关jar包详解

关于有人提出的“maven nexus私服从中央仓库down不下来drools的jar,求帮助”问题疑问,本网通过在网上对“maven nexus私服从中央仓库down不下来drools的jar,求帮助”有关的相关答案进行了整理,供用户...

深入浅出之tomcat服务器详解

1.什么是服务器 所谓的服务器其实就是一段别人写好的程序,服务器有两个能力。 a.可以帮助我们来管理资源。 b.可以将资源向外界发布以便于外界来访问这个资源。 2.资源有哪些 a.静...

关于nginx的配置详解

不论是本地开发,还是远程到 Server 开发,还是给提供 demo 给人看效果,我们时常需要对 Nginx 做配置,Nginx 的配置项相当多,如果考虑性能配置起来会比较麻烦。不过,我们往往只是需要一个静态 Server...

nginx如何自动切割访问日志详解

Web 访问日志 (access_log) 记录了所有外部客户端对Web服务器的访问行为,包含了客户端IP,访问日期,访问的URL资源,服务器返回的HTTP状态码等重要信息。 一条典型的Web访问日志如下:...

每个好架构师都是一位出色的程序员详解

一个优秀的软件架构师,首先一定是一个出色的程序员,这是本篇文章的议题。从本文我们可以了解到一个架构师的工作是什么,他容易遇到的问题是什么,因此他为什么必须是一个出色的程序员。 架构师,听起来是如此神秘的一个称号。尤其是...

java通用URL接口地址调用方式GET和POST方式详解

import java.io.ByteArrayOutputStream; import java.io.IOException; import java.io.InputStream; impor...

一个高并发量网站优化的解决方案详解

一个小型的网站,可以使用最简单的html静态页面就实现了,配合一些图片达到美化效果,所有的页面均存放在一个目录下,这样的网站对系统架构、性能的要求都很简单。随着互联网业务的不断丰富,网站相关的技术经过这些年的发展,已经细分到很细的方方面...

java设计模式之代理模式详解

一.简介 代理模式(Proxy Pattern)是GoF 23种Java常用设计模式之一。代理模式的定义:Provide a surrogate or placeholder for another object to contro...